Tracking splitting out collection from product URL

we have been having an issue with an affiliate not going to the personalised product page on the user’s first click.

We are using a Bloomreach to push a voucher code when a customer lands on a link starting with https://icklebubba.com/collections/emmas-diary-exclusives/

We believe that when giving them this linked,plus us adding on tracking and the affiliate shortening the link. The “/collections/emmas-diary-exclusives” element of the URL is being stripped out on the first click.

Ie, we want to send the user here: https://icklebubba.com/collections/emmas-diary-exclusives/products/radial-360-rotating-car-seat?irclickid=0xyTnTxK5xyPWXkwNHy-P0sqUkFy6L13cxtN3E0&sharedid=&irpid=4667668&irgwc=1

But the first click takes them here: https://icklebubba.com/products/radial-360-rotating-car-seat?irclickid=0xyTnTxK5xyPWXkwNHy-P0sqUkFy6L13cxtN3E0&sharedid=&irpid=4667668&irgwc=1

We had assumed this was because of the shortened links coming from the addition of the impact tracking (https://icklebubbaltd.pxf.io/NkRGaP), however I have noticed that it does also happen on other links that we have tracking added to.

For example, if you go to our Instagram link in bio solution: https://linkstre.am/icklebubba (in incognito)

For the purposes of this, click the Coleby cot picture (ochre wall). The first click will take you to: https://icklebubba.com/products/coleby-classic-cot-bed?utm_campaign=coleby_sept3&utm_source=instagram&utm_medium=social&utm_content=linkstream_stream&utm_term=

However, the link is actually: https://icklebubba.com/collections/cots-and-cot-beds/products/coleby-classic-cot-bed?utm_campaign=coleby_sept3&utm_source=instagram&utm_medium=social&utm_content=linkstream_stream&utm_term= and so a second click on the picture would take you here.

Is anyone having this same problem or able to fix it?
